You can use SceneTexture:PostProcessInput0 to get the current scene. Then if you consider that emissive is basically just light that is above 1, you can subtract 1 from that to get the scenes emissive. You may also get some areas that just have bright lights, so you can increase the subtraction to reduce any non …

GTA used to support shader properties to increase the brightness of emissive materials, however, this feature was removed (possibly by accident) in a patch a short while after the PC release. Emissive Textures add a second texture on top of a block which will render with no darkness and will be unaffected by lightmaps. Important. They do not change the actual lighting around them. This does not affect actual lighting, just the pixel's brightness. It is possible to add overlays to block textures, which will always rendered with full ... A glowing texture is one that does not require another form of light to be lit up. It can create its own lightmap independent of all lighting sources and may even create light itself. This does not mean that the surface will appear pure white, just that the face will ignore any light it would receive.Long answer: An emissive texture overlays on top of any already existing in-world texture. Texture Masks. A Texture Mask is a grayscale texture, or a single channel (R, G, B, or A) of a texture, used to limit the area of an effect inside a Material. Masks are frequently contained within a single channel of another texture, such as the Alpha Channel of the Diffuse or Normal map.What is Emission? Emission is useful when you want some part of a GameObject to appear lit from the inside.
